O.K. Thomas, as I am champing at the bit for your next excruciatingly tortuous riddle, so here is an answer to number 4:
“We have been divided many times and in many different ways.”
~~ CarO ~~ The 12 mundane houses of the Celestial Sphere; there are some 30 odd different systems of ‘domification’ or ‘House Division’ currently in use!
“some find us in the heavens,
~~ CarO ~~. Those house systems which take as their theoretical basis the division of the Ecliptic for the creation of houses within the celestial sphere (Equal, Porphyry, Natural Graduation, M House etc.)
”others on the ground.”
~~ CarO ~~
Those systems which have as their conceptual foundation the volume of the Celestial Sphere without regard to the relationship of the Ecliptic to it, but use earth orientated references; such as the Prime Vertical for Campanus; the Equator for Regiomontanus; Axial Rotation and Morinus; and the Horizon for the Zenith system.
“We have the day”
~~ CarO ~~ Those houses above the Horizon of the Ascendant/Descendant axis (12; 11; 10; 9; 8; 7)
“We have the night.”
~~ CarO ~~ Those houses below the Horizon ( 1;2;3;4;5;6)
North, south, east and west
~~ CarO ~~ The four Cardinal Angles are the North = IC; the South = MC; the East = Ascendant; and the West = the Descendant
“never leave our sight”.
~~ CarO ~~ Each of the houses is ‘beheld’ by one or more of the four angles.
”Who are we?”
~~ CarO ~~ The 12 Mundane Houses
